Anyone who has tried to access the members list will have noticed that it takes an eternity to load. I haven't got to the bottom of this, but it looks like it might be the culprit so I have deactivated it for now to see if that improves things.

RIBnet is on a shared server (still hanging on for as long as I can before jumping to a dedicated machine!) and when any site starts to have an adverse effect on other sites it is temporarily disabled.

There have been a number if incidents where the database connection has been suspended temporarily which had caused brief periods where the forums weren't accessible. Yetserday there appears to have been a glitch with the reactivation system, so we were left with no forums until I alerted the hosting company. They quickly sorted it out, and send their apologies!

Let me know how things work for you over the next few days.
